Description
- Responsible for the production of Corep Own Funds (capital, credit risk, market risk and operational risk) and Large Exposures templates to the FCA. Process included challenging Policy lead on interpretation of regulations, investigating validation issues in the automation application software (FRS) and raising queries with the vendor to develop a solution to correct validation issues.
- Assisting with the maintenance of FRS Wolters Kluwer by ensuring that all new Oracle accounts are mapped correctly into FRS, validating daily batch runs and creating reporting templates for team members.
- Conducting ad hoc impact analysis on queries from Financial Controllers and senior management on the liquidity and capital positions on entities.
- Production of monthly, quarterly and semi-annual FCA/PRA liquidity and capital returns- FSA001, 002,015,017,029,031, 047, 048,050,051,052 and 054 returns as well as calculation of LCR and NSFR (IMM and EBA) for internal monitoring.
- Create, develop and introduce Daily Capital Adequacy reporting template under CRD IV which is sent to the UK Head of Finance and Treasury. Involves the automation process from the point of ensuring the validity and accuracy of the feed batch in the automation application to offering a contingency method of producing the report in cases where there are feed failures.
- Principal point of contact and SME in the production and internal distribution of daily liquidity, large exposures and wholesale mismatch reporting to senior management whilst taking the lead in investigating key movements with Treasury, Liquidity Management.
- Take the initiative to offer suggestions in ways to improve the liquidity position of the entities with Financial Controllers, Treasury and UK Regulatory Director.
- Heavy involvement in UAT testing on FRS with upgrades and changes and UAT testing on new OTC and equity products.
Requirements:
2+ years experience in regulatory reporting position within Financial Services
